Transaction 0000bb5fab86229ff841fb9ec0845e2bfaa2595a96b593e68295156d049a2410
1 Input
1 Output
-
0000bb5fab86229ff841fb9ec0845e2bfaa2595a96b593e68295156d049a2410:0
- value
- 18670
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0c85057d580a4c489dd4e30b6055519c369e26b03876414d86dbfccf733a0ca0
- address
- bc1ppjzs2l2cpfxy38w5uv9kq423nsmfuf4s8pmyznvxm07v7ue6pjsqx2cupq